Transaction

9c590d656d183155b1bca798ab3f8f2cd17cbe9105db6720be4ba88bfcc0ec89
311,568 confirmations
Timestamp
1588913118
Block629,448
Fee13,133 sats
Fee rate91.2 sats/vB
view on mempool.space

Inputs & Outputs